Transaction efe75f3e16fdc2efa7d2e6aa771e7d1f2d98656bad65fcc8ac2579d2462d918b
1 Input
1 Outputs
- efe75f3e16fdc2efa7d2e6aa771e7d1f2d98656bad65fcc8ac2579d2462d918b:0
value 31782886
address 1Q8DBDkCHifG53ZPRVa9ZqaXqxntLEUkny